How does the laser work?
The illumiWave Pro-series laser uses 90 laser diodes at 670nm and 91 laser diodes at 650nm for a total of 181 multi-wavelength lasers to stimulate hair improvement effects. Laser bio-stimulation energy is delivered to the scalp which in turn opens up the vascular network within the scalp by using a cell signaling process. The laser energy delivered to the scalp increases microcirculation by mobilizing calcium stores, The increased ATP (Adenosine-5'-triphosphate) production cascades into increased protein and nutrient production which is delivered up to the hair follicle site.
How often do I come in?
There are 2 packages; a 6 month package and a 1 year package. Most patients will see better results in the 1 year package. Over the course of the year, most patients will receive an average of 44 TX. The most common protocol is 2/week for 8 weeks, then 1/week for 8 weeks and then every other week (2/month) for the remainder of the year. There are also other protocols available. Protocols can be changed to a certain degree to fit the patients lifestyle. Treatment time is 20-30 min.
Patient has to wait a minimum of 48 hours in between treatments as to not over treat, but not wait longer than 2 weeks in between treatments for the first year.
Does it hurt? Is it safe?
The illumiWave Pro-series laser is completely pain-free and completely safe to use. Some people report a mild tingling or warming sensation which typically goes away within 20 min of completing the treatment.
The illumiwave laser stimulates cell function. The effect is non-thermal in contrast to surgical or hair removal lasers. The laser’s low level energy does not alter molecular structures, but STIMULATES the body's mechanisms to REPAIR AND HEAL itself. This laser can also be used for wound healing and that is why there are no reported side affects.
Contraindications:
Women who are pregnant
Active herpes infection (cold sores) in the area to be treated
Skin infections such as impetigo at the site to be treated
Extreme sensitivity to light
Active skin cancer
Glaucoma, cataracts or retinal detachment

How Laser Bio-Stimulation Work
Hair follicle weakening can occur in the scalp's vascular network when the enzyme 5-alpha-reductase converts testosterone to dihydrotesterone (DHT). DHT disrupts the binding of essential proteins and nutrients to the cells in the follice. In time, this lack of nutrients leads to a weakening of the hair in the follicular site.
Regeneration of the new and healthier cells in the scalp can increase hair quality, hair thickness and hair growth. Bio-stimulation using lasers at 650nm and 670nm wavelengths are reported to increase nutrient transport and cellular ATP production of the cells in the inter-membrane space of the scalp. Futhermore, increase ATP synthesis dramatically increases the mobilization of calcium ion (Ca2+) stores and cell signaling cascades that lead to increase protein production, intracellular nutrient acquisition and cell proliferation. This process ultimately leads to a decrease in DHT-dependent disruption of follicular protein and nutrient loss and to the maintenance of healthy scalp hair.
